Keeping a digital library clean is less about owning expensive software and more about choosing a few habits and sticking to them. Naming files consistently, splitting bloated PDFs into searchable ...
It has been said that there are only two difficult tasks in modern software development: distributed cache invalidation and how to name stuff. The following variable naming conventions won't assist ...
Now naming conventions became very important. A very large bank network I worked on was terrible: 5,000 routers with a cryptic naming convention that was (1) hard to understand and (2) not well ...